I am interested in the collection, analysis and visualization of complex, multi-dimensional, multi-scale data.
My work focuses on the acquisition and study of the stereo-electroencephalographic (SEEG)
signal in a population of epileptic patients. The objective is to develop innovative solutions to better understand the brain networks at the origin of epilepsy and to facilitate diagnosis. To do so, I use various tools related to signal processing, statistical analysis, artificial intelligence and interactive data visualization. The idea is to probe the brain from a macroscopic to a microscopic scale, from local field potentials to single neurons, in-vivo in humans.
